Panaji: Calangute Police have arrested an 18-year-old man in connection with a gold chain snatching incident reported from Baga. The crime occurred on 11 December 2025, when a German national staying at a guest house in Baga complained that an unknown person forcibly entered his room and snatched a gold chain weighing around 20 grams, valued at approximately ₹2.40 lakh.
Following the complaint, Calangute Police registered Crime No. 169/2025 and launched an intensive investigation. Based on specific leads, police detained Naveen Madivalar (18), a resident of Belgaum (Belagavi), Karnataka, on suspicion. He was subsequently arrested under Section 304(2)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S).
During the course of the investigation, the police team travelled to Belagavi, Karnataka, where the stolen gold chain involved in the offence was successfully recovered.
